Devices containing lithium metal batteries or lithium ion batteries including but not limited to smartphones tablets cameras and laptops should be kept in carry-on baggage. Lithium metal non-rechargeable batteries are limited to 2 grams of lithium per battery.
One spare battery not exceeding 300 watt hours or two spare batteries not exceeding 160 watt hours each are permitted in carry-on bags.
